Studios don't like the low amounts of money companies like Netflix and Redbox rent their movies for, but when those studios try to sell their own content directly to the public themselves, through Hulu, they can't make any money off it. The studios have given up. They'll take a big up-front cash payment for Hulu, and then, when the 5-year license agreement runs-out, they'll kill Hulu with their ridiculous licensing fees.
